Job Descriptions:

The Women Economic Empowerment Trainer is responsible for designing, implementing, and evaluating training programs aimed at enhancing economic opportunities and skills for women beneficiaries in Takhar province. The trainer will focus on delivering comprehensive training on entrepreneurship, financial literacy, market access, and vocational skills to promote sustainable livelihoods among women.

Main Duties & Responsibilities:

Training Program Development and Implementation:

    • Develop customized training modules and materials on business planning, financial management, marketing strategies, and product development tailored to the needs of women in Takhar province.
    • Deliver interactive and participatory training sessions and workshops that cater to diverse groups of women, including those from rural and marginalized communities.
    • Adapt training methodologies to ensure accessibility and inclusivity, particularly for women with low literacy levels or limited formal education.

Capacity Building and Skills Development:

    • Conduct training sessions and workshops on women economic empowerment, ensuring active participation and engagement of participants.
    • Provide one-on-one coaching and mentorship to women entrepreneurs to strengthen their business skills, decision-making abilities, and confidence.
    • Facilitate peer learning and knowledge exchange among program participants to foster a supportive and collaborative learning environment.
    • Support women in accessing market information, networking opportunities, and linkages with local businesses and financial institutions.

Monitoring and Evaluation:

    • Develop and implement monitoring tools and systems to track the progress and impact of training programs on women’s economic empowerment.
    • Collect, analyze, and report data on participants’ achievements, challenges, and outcomes to inform program adjustments and improvements.
    • Prepare regular reports on training activities, outcomes, and lessons learned for internal and external stakeholders.

Partnership and Networking:

    • Collaborate with local partners, community organizations, and relevant stakeholders to enhance program implementation, outreach, and sustainability.
    • Build and maintain relationships with local businesses, market actors, and financial service providers to facilitate market linkages and economic opportunities for women entrepreneurs.

Advocacy and Awareness:

    • Advocate for policies and practices that promote women’s economic empowerment and gender equality within Takhar province.
    • Raise awareness among community members and stakeholders about the importance of women’s economic participation and empowerment.

Capacity Building of Staff and Partners:

    • Provide training and technical support to HHWO staff and local partners on women economic empowerment principles, methodologies, and best practices.
    • Strengthen the capacity of local trainers and facilitators to ensure the sustainability and scalability of training initiatives in Takhar province.
